How Do Squirrels Adapt in Spring?

Spring is a period of renewal and activity for squirrels.

During this time, they emerge from their winter lethargy and become highly active.

You might notice them more often as they forage for food to replenish their energy reserves.

Spring also marks the beginning of the breeding season for many squirrel species.

Male squirrels engage in competitive pursuits to win over females.

Once mating occurs, female squirrels start looking for suitable sites to build their nests, known as dreys.

These nests are often located in tree cavities or constructed high in branches.

During this time, pregnant squirrels will start gathering materials such as twigs, leaves, and moss to create a comfortable birthing environment.

Summer: Time for Growth and Preparation

The summer months are crucial for squirrels as they continue to prepare for the challenges of the upcoming seasons.

During summer, young squirrels that were born in the spring are now becoming more independent.

These juveniles learn essential survival skills from their mothers.

Squirrels are also busy during the summer hoarding food for the fall and winter months.

This period of abundant food allows them to store energy-rich nuts and seeds.

Different species of squirrels may have varied diets; for example, the Green Bush Squirrel feeds on fruits, nuts, and even small insects.

Fall: The Critical Season for Food Gathering

As fall approaches, squirrels become even more industrious.

Their primary focus shifts to hoarding as much food as possible before winter sets in.

You might observe squirrels digging holes in the ground to bury nuts and seeds.

This behavior is known as caching, and it is vital for their winter survival.

Each species has distinct caching methods; for instance, the American Red Squirrel creates large central caches known as middens.

During fall, their diet primarily consists of acorns, walnuts, and pine nuts.

If food is scarce, squirrels also adapt by eating fungi, insects, and even small vertebrates.

It’s worth noting that squirrels do not rely solely on their caches.

They have a remarkable memory that helps them locate buried food even months after hiding it.

Winter: Survival Mode

Winter is the toughest season for squirrels.

With falling temperatures and scarce food resources, they must utilize their stored food wisely.

Most squirrel species do not hibernate but enter a state of reduced activity known as torpor.

During torpor, their metabolic rate drops, conserving energy.

You might see them less frequently outside their nests during extreme cold weather.

Squirrels rely heavily on the food they cached during the fall.

Their ability to remember and locate their hoards is crucial during this time.

Insulating nests with additional layers of leaves and twigs also helps them stay warm.

Squirrels often stay in their dreys to maintain body heat, leaving only when necessary to find food.

Differences in Behavior Among Squirrel Species

Not all squirrel species exhibit the same seasonal behaviors.

Factors such as geography, habitat, and food availability can influence their actions.

For example, the Round-Tailed Ground Squirrel is known to enter a true hibernation state.

These squirrels live in arid regions where winters can be colder, prompting them to hibernate.

In contrast, tree-dwelling squirrels are more likely to experience only brief periods of inactivity.

Their adaptable nature allows them to thrive in various environments.

Do Squirrels Migrate?

Squirrels do not typically migrate like some bird species.

They rely instead on adapting to their local environments throughout the year.

However, extreme weather conditions can sometimes force them to move short distances to find better shelter or food sources.

Being highly territorial animals, squirrels prefer to stay within their home range.

They defend their territory aggressively from other squirrels.

This behavior ensures that they have sufficient resources to survive and reproduce.

How Do Squirrels Store Their Food?

Food storage is a critical aspect of squirrel survival.

There are primarily two methods: scatter hoarding and larder hoarding.

Scatter hoarding involves hiding individual pieces of food over a wide area.

Tree squirrels predominantly use this method.

Larder hoarding, as seen in the American Red Squirrel, involves creating large central caches.

This method is more efficient in areas where food is scarce or highly seasonal.

Squirrels use their keen sense of smell and spatial memory to locate stored food.

This ability is so refined that they can find caches buried under snow or leaf litter.

Seasonal Changes and Squirrel Predators

Seasonal changes also influence the behavior of squirrel predators.

In spring and summer, the activity levels of predators like hawks, snakes, and foxes increase, posing a greater threat to young and inexperienced squirrels.

Squirrels use this time to teach their offspring survival techniques, such as fleeing and taking cover quickly.

During the fall, predators may become more desperate as food sources begin to diminish.

However, squirrels are often more vigilant and prepared during this time, honing their evasive skills.

Winter presents a unique challenge as cold-blooded predators may become less of a threat, but mammals like weasels and cats can still be a danger.

Effect of Climate Change on Seasonal Behavior

Climate change has added complexity to the seasonal behavior of squirrels.

Unpredictable weather patterns can disrupt their traditional practices of food caching and reproduction.

Warmer winters might reduce the necessity for extensive food caches but can also lead to overpopulation and resource scarcity.

Extended periods of warmth can prematurely end torpor, causing squirrels to forage when food is still scarce.

Alternatively, extreme cold snaps can catch squirrels off guard, resulting in higher mortality rates.

Understanding the Local Ecosystem

Squirrel behaviors are deeply intertwined with their local ecosystems.

Recognizing how they fit within these systems can offer a broader understanding of wildlife dynamics.

For instance, tree squirrels play a significant role in seed dispersal, indirectly aiding in forest regeneration.

Ground squirrels can enhance soil health through their burrowing activities.

Each species interacts uniquely with its environment, contributing to ecological balance.
